In 1961, Shimomura and Johnson isolated the protein aequorin, and its small molecule cofactor, coelenterazine, from large numbers of Aequorea jellyfish at Friday Harbor Laboratories. In June, Todd Oakley, an evolutionary biologist at the University of California, Santa Barbara, and one of his students, Emily Ellis, published a study in which they found that organisms that use bioluminescence in courtship had significantly more species, and faster rates of species accumulation, than closely related organisms that do not use light. Oba and his colleagues took amino acids believed to be the building blocks of coelenterazine, labeled them with a molecular marker, and loaded them into copepod food. In 2009, a group led by Oba discovered that the deep-sea copepoda tiny, near-ubiquitous crustaceanmakes its own coelenterazine. Its because some of the blue light released by Aequorin in contact with calcium ions is absorbed by a green fluorescent protein, which in turn releases green light in a process called resonant energy transfer.
